Transitional housing is a very useful resource for recovering individuals in Annapolis who have completed a drug or alcohol rehab program but still require time to fully re-acclimate to normal life and the real world. To a person who has abused drugs or alcohol to self medicate and especially for long term addicts, the world can feel like a formidable place now that he or she has to get through life without the use of drugs or alcohol. Transitional housing in Annapolis, Missouri offers a safe haven where individuals who are in this stage of the drug rehab process can little by little become comfortable with the idea of rebuilding their life without drugs and becoming independent. While in transitional housing recovering addicts can continue to receive one-on-one and group counseling as needed to help them along, and also to obtain steady employment and housing so that they have a good shot at remaining abstinent and being to lead a fruitful and happy life.
